教えて!gooにおける不適切な投稿への対応について

Wordで差し込み印刷で元データーの場所の確認はできるのでしょうか?
Wordのバージョンは2003です。
差し込み印刷作業時、作業ウィンドウでファイル名は確認できるのですが、
フォルダ名を含めて確認する方法があるのでしょうか?
再度、データーの指定をすれば良いのですが、年度毎でファイルを管理していたり、
複数ファイルがあったりしているので、実際どのファイルが差し込まれているのか
確認したいのですが。
宜しくお願いいたします。

gooドクター

A 回答 (2件)

わたしも以前から知りたかった機能で、改めて方法を探してみたのですが、見つからないのでマクロを作ってみました。


以下のマクロをNormal.dotかなにかに保存して、ツールバーに割り付けておくことで、差込データの場所を知る機能を得ることが出来ます。

環境はWord2003, Excel2003(差し込みデータ) で作成しました。

マクロの保存の仕方や、ツールバーへの割り付け方がわからなければまた聞いてください。
あるいは別の質問項目を立てても良いと思います。


'----以下マクロ

'差込データのファイル名をステータスバーに表示
Sub ShowMailMergeDataPath()
Dim Statements
Statements = Filter(Split(ActiveDocument.MailMerge.DataSource.ConnectString, ";"), "Data Source=")
If UBound(Statements) > -1 Then
Application.StatusBar = Replace(Statements(0), "Data Source=", "")
End If

End Sub

'差し込みデータのあるフォルダを開く
Sub OpenMailMergeDataFolder()
Dim Statements
Statements = Filter(Split(ActiveDocument.MailMerge.DataSource.ConnectString, ";"), "Data Source=")
If UBound(Statements) > -1 Then
Dim fso
Set fso = CreateObject("Scripting.FileSystemObject")
Dim FolderPath As String
FolderPath = fso.GetParentFolderName(Replace(Statements(0), "Data Source=", ""))
Shell "explorer """ & FolderPath & """"
End If

End Sub
    • good
    • 0
この回答へのお礼

ありがとうございました!
希望どおりに確認できました!
マクロを作らないと確認できないのですね。
OLEかデーターベースの機能を使っていて標準の機能では確認できないのですね。
ありがとうございました。

お礼日時:2007/03/22 09:13

2003は持っていないので確かなことは言えませんが、差し込み印刷で元データーの作成を差し込み印刷ウィザード内で作成したのであれば、データの保存で名前をつけて保存していると思いますので、マイドキュメントなどWORD文章を保存したファイル内にWORD文章として保存されているはずです。


作業ウィンドウでファイル名を確認したファイル名のWORD文章があればそれがそうです。一度確認して下さい。
    • good
    • 0
この回答へのお礼

回答ありがとうございます。
ファイルを年度ごとで管理しているので、元データーのファイルが複数あるのです。
検索すると何個か出てくるのでどのフォルダのファイルを参照しているのか確認したかったのです。

お礼日時:2007/03/22 08:45

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

gooドクター

このQ&Aを見た人がよく見るQ&A

人気Q&Aランキング